One of the most critical aspects of marketing in the medical device industry is understanding the target audience Healthcare professionals, such as physicians, surgeons, nurses, and other clinicians, are typically the end-users of medical devices Therefore, it is essential for companies to tailor their marketing efforts to appeal to this specific audience This may involve conducting market research to identify the needs, preferences, and pain points of healthcare professionals and developing marketing campaigns that address these factors.

Moreover, marketing in the medical device industry requires a deep understanding of the regulatory landscape Medical devices are subject to strict regulations and guidelines to ensure patient safety and product efficacy As such, companies must navigate these regulatory hurdles when developing marketing materials and campaigns 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ements is paramount to avoid fines, penalties, or even product recalls due to non-compliance.

In addition to KOLs, medical device companies can also benefit from partnerships with healthcare institutions, such as hospitals, clinics, and research centers These partnerships can facilitate product trials, demonstrations, and evaluations, which are essential in showcasing the value and efficacy of medical devices Furthermore, collaborations with healthcare institutions can lead to product endorsements, referrals, and ultimately, increased sales.

Another important aspect of marketing in the medical device industry is leveraging digital and online channels With the rise of digital technology, consumers, including healthcare professionals, are increasingly turning to the internet for information, research, and networking Therefore, medical device companies must have a strong online presence through websites, social media, and other digital platforms to reach and engage their target audience effectively.

Moreover, digital marketing tactics, such as search engine optimization (SEO), pay-per-click advertising, email marketing, and content marketing, can help medical device companies attract leads, generate conversions, and drive sales By leveraging digital channels, companies can expand their reach, increase brand visibility, and differentiate themselves from competitors in a crowded marketplace.

Beyond digital marketing, traditional marketing strategies, such as trade shows, conferences, print advertising, and direct mail, still play a vital role in the marketing mix of medical device companies These offline channels provide opportunities for companies to showcase their products, meet potential customers face-to-face, and network with industry stakeholders Trade shows, in particular, are popular venues for launching new products, demonstrating innovations, and building brand recognition in the medical device industry.
